The weather was awesome this morning... Don't let the fear of monsoons keep you away... Just remember to keep an eye out for the weather early morning and late afternoon and you'll be fine... I was out on the lake this morning and it was great, but I did leave early because I knew to watch for the weather... It's when you stay out to long and don't pay attention to the warning signs, your going to have a problem with the weather...

Rule of thumb this time of year is keep an eye to the sky. When it starts looking bad head for the trailer and batten the hatches down. If you can keep an eye on the weather channel and there radar. These darm t-storm will creep up on you if your not carfull.
